Warehouse & Distribution Manager

Job Summary

Our Partner General Paper Company is looking for a Warehouse & Distribution Manager. In this role, you will lead a hands‑on warehouse team that keeps janitorial and paper products flowing accurately and on time to their customers. You will drive process improvements, cost control, and productivity gains in a high‑volume distribution environment. This is a full‑time position with a comprehensive benefits package.


Job Responsibilities

  1. Oversee warehouse operations for janitorial and paper products, ensuring accurate receiving, put‑away, picking, packing, and shipping.
  2. Own inventory control for all SKUs, including cycle counting, bin accuracy, and coordination with purchasing on stock levels, discrepancies, and inventory turns.
  3. Identify and resolve shipment and inventory discrepancies (shortages, damages, mis‑picks) and drive root‑cause corrections.
  4. Manage daily logistics for truck routes and customer deliveries, meeting service commitments for local and regional customers.
  5. Ensure delivery vehicles and material‑handling equipment are properly inspected and maintained; coordinate repairs and rentals with vendors as needed.
  6. Oversee preparation of bills of lading and shipping documentation and work with LTL carriers to secure cost‑effective, on‑time outbound freight.
  7. Champion a safe, clean, and organized warehouse environment that reflects the janitorial products we sell, maintaining compliance with OSHA and company safety standards.
  8. Create, track, and act on KPIs to manage warehouse performance, including inventory accuracy, order fill rate, picking accuracy, overtime, and safety metrics.
  9. Lead, coach, and evaluate warehouse staff, including hiring input, performance reviews, coaching conversations, and formal disciplinary documentation when needed.
  10. Collaborate closely with Sales, Customer Service, and Operations leadership to support customer needs, resolve issues, and implement process improvements.
  11. Stay current on best practices in warehouse management, safety, and distribution technology and bring forward recommendations for improvement.
  12. Comply with all company policies and procedures and perform other related duties as assigned.


Required Skills and Qualifications

  • Minimum of 3–5 years in a warehouse leadership role (Manager, Supervisor, or Lead) in a distribution environment; experience in janitorial, sanitary, paper, or other consumable B2B products strongly preferred.
  • Bachelor’s degree preferred or high school diploma or equivalent; additional coursework or training in business, logistics, or supply chain is a plus.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Excel (filters, sorting, basic formulas) and Word for reporting, scheduling, and KPI tracking.
  • Experience with a Warehouse Management System (WMS) or ERP inventory module, and ability to learn our specific system quickly.
  • Proven ability to lead and develop warehouse team and work effectively with drivers, sales staff, and office personnel.
  • Strong organizational, analytical, and problem‑solving skills, with a track record of using data and KPIs to improve processes and control costs.
  • Ability to operate or obtain certification on forklifts and other material‑handling equipment as needed.
  • Valid driver’s license with a clean Motor Vehicle Record; ability to pass background check and drug screening.
  • Ability to perform general warehouse activities and occasionally lift up to 50 pounds.
  • Strong ver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ills.
